Output 42870d36884fac8dbb11c4f0a742949bdf2dc1d4c32d89ef955e26e4ff95d327:1

value
575698334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cc3cf8b5943cb1c63c1206244ee820db0b2cf74 OP_EQUAL
address
3D4iHVqkto2fQAMnBNc9KXboq9uv4cqPdJ
transaction
42870d36884fac8dbb11c4f0a742949bdf2dc1d4c32d89ef955e26e4ff95d327
spent
true